The Crucial Role of Engine Oil
Engine oil is often referred to as the lifeblood of your car's engine, and for good reason. It performs a multitude of essential functions that keep your engine running smoothly and prevent catastrophic failure. Primarily, it acts as a lubricant, reducing friction between moving parts. Without adequate lubrication, metal-on-metal contact would quickly lead to wear, overheating, and ultimately, engine seizure. Beyond lubrication, engine oil also plays a vital role in cooling the engine by carrying heat away from critical components like the pistons and cylinder walls. It also helps to clean the engine by suspending and removing contaminants such as dirt, metal particles, and combustion by-products, preventing them from forming sludge. Furthermore, it forms a protective seal between the piston rings and cylinder walls, enhancing compression and preventing blow-by gases from escaping. Lastly, it helps to prevent corrosion by coating metal surfaces and neutralising acidic by-products of combustion.
Factors Influencing Oil Change Intervals
The lifespan of engine oil is not a fixed entity. Several variables can significantly impact how often you should be changing it. Ignoring these can lead to premature wear or, conversely, unnecessary expense.
1. Vehicle Manufacturer Recommendations
This is, without a doubt, the most important factor. Your car's manufacturer has conducted extensive testing and research to determine the optimal oil change intervals for your specific model. These recommendations are typically found in your vehicle's owner's manual. They will often specify different intervals based on driving conditions (e.g., normal versus severe) and the type of oil used (conventional versus synthetic). Always consult your owner's manual first. It's your most reliable source of information.
2. Type of Oil Used
There are two primary types of engine oil: conventional and synthetic.
| Type of Oil | Characteristics | Typical Change Interval |
|---|---|---|
| Conventional Oil | Refined from crude oil. Offers basic lubrication and protection. Less resistant to extreme temperatures and degradation. | 3,000 - 5,000 miles or 3-6 months |
| Synthetic Oil | Chemically engineered for superior performance. Offers better lubrication, higher resistance to heat and breakdown, and improved cleaning properties. | 7,500 - 15,000 miles or 6-12 months |
| Synthetic Blend | A mixture of conventional and synthetic oils. Offers a balance of performance and cost. | 5,000 - 7,500 miles or 6 months |
As you can see from the table, synthetic oils generally last much longer and offer superior protection. While they have a higher upfront cost, the extended intervals and potential for reduced engine wear can make them a more cost-effective choice in the long run.
3. Driving Conditions
How and where you drive your car significantly impacts the stress placed on your engine oil. The Society of Automotive Engineers (SAE) categorises driving into "normal" and "severe."
- Severe Driving Conditions typically include:
- Frequent short trips (especially in cold weather, as the engine doesn't reach optimal operating temperature).
- Stop-and-go traffic, common in urban environments.
- Driving in dusty or sandy conditions.
- Towing a trailer or carrying heavy loads.
- Frequent high-speed driving or racing.
- Driving in extremely hot or cold climates.
- Normal Driving Conditions involve:
- Mostly highway driving.
- Consistent speeds.
- Minimal idling.
- Driving in moderate temperatures.
If your driving habits fall under the severe category, you should adhere to the shorter end of the recommended oil change intervals. Severe driving conditions put more strain on the oil, causing it to break down faster and become less effective at protecting your engine. It's always better to err on the side of caution.
4. Age of the Vehicle and Engine Type
Older vehicles, particularly those with carburetted engines, may require more frequent oil changes than modern, fuel-injected vehicles. The tighter tolerances and more sophisticated engine management systems in newer cars often allow for longer oil change intervals. Similarly, high-performance engines or those designed for heavy-duty use might have specific oil requirements and shorter change schedules due to the increased stress they endure.
5. Oil Quality and Additives
Not all oils are created equal. The quality of the oil itself, including the base stock and the additive package, plays a role. High-quality oils are formulated with advanced additive packages that help to maintain viscosity, prevent oxidation, and keep the engine clean. Over time, these additives deplete, reducing the oil's effectiveness. Using an oil that meets or exceeds your manufacturer's specifications is paramount.
Signs Your Engine Oil Needs Changing
While sticking to a schedule is ideal, sometimes your car will give you direct signals that its oil needs attention. Being aware of these can prevent minor issues from becoming major problems.
- Low Oil Level: While not a direct sign that the oil needs changing, a consistently low oil level indicates that the oil is either burning off or leaking. This needs to be addressed promptly. Check your oil level regularly using the dipstick.
- Dark and Dirty Oil: Fresh engine oil is typically amber or light brown. As it circulates and collects contaminants, it darkens. If the oil on your dipstick appears black and gritty, it's a strong indicator that it's time for a change. You might even see small particles floating in it.
- Oil Light Illuminates: The oil pressure warning light on your dashboard is a critical indicator. If it illuminates, it means the oil pressure is too low, which could be due to a low oil level or the oil being too degraded to flow properly. Stop the car as soon as it's safe and check your oil.
- Unusual Engine Noises: If you start hearing knocking or grinding sounds from your engine, it could be a sign of insufficient lubrication. This is a serious symptom that requires immediate attention.
- Burning Oil Smell: A burning oil smell, especially inside the cabin, can indicate that oil is leaking onto hot engine components or that the oil itself is breaking down and burning off.
- Engine Overheating: While oil isn't the primary cooling component, it does contribute to managing engine temperature. If your engine is running hotter than usual, degraded oil could be a contributing factor.

Frequently Asked Questions (FAQs)
Q1: Is the 3,000-mile rule still valid?
A1: For most modern vehicles, the 3,000-mile rule is outdated. While it was a good benchmark for older cars with less sophisticated engines and conventional oils, modern vehicles with synthetic oils can go much further between changes. Always refer to your owner's manual.
Q2: Can I use a different weight or type of oil than recommended?
A2: It's generally not recommended unless specifically advised by your manufacturer or a qualified mechanic. Using the wrong oil can affect lubrication, engine performance, and potentially cause damage.
Q3: How often should I check my oil level?
A3: It's good practice to check your oil level at least once a month, and before any long journeys. This helps you catch any leaks or excessive oil consumption early.
Q4: Does driving in the rain require more frequent oil changes?
A4: Driving in the rain itself doesn't directly necessitate more frequent oil changes. However, if driving in the rain often involves driving through deep puddles or in conditions that can lead to water ingress into the engine (which is rare in modern cars), it could indirectly affect oil quality over a very long period. The primary factors remain mileage and driving conditions.
Q5: What is an oil filter, and does it need changing with the oil?
A5: The oil filter removes contaminants from the oil. It should always be replaced when you change the oil. A clogged oil filter can restrict oil flow, leading to lubrication issues.
